Dragon’s Teeth 3-1

Ironhead’s Sentinel kicked up sparkling clouds of dry, icy powder with each footstep. The shimmer of airborne snowflakes rose like dust from a dirt road, marking her progress towards the site of the battle. By all accounts the locals had done well at first. They’d kept their heavier ‘Mechs hidden behind their emplacements and feigned that Port Afternoon was defended only by their lightest units: a Locust and a Stinger.

From what Ironhead could tell, the fake Star Leaguers had been so deceived by this show of force that their scout lance had engaged directly—and walked straight into the waiting guns of the locals’ heavier ‘Mechs: an ancient but still powerful BattleAxe, and an assault-weight FrankenMech that was probably still more Banshee than anything else.

Smoke rose from the wreckage of Lt. Bellaro’s BattleAxe; the fires that spread inside its chest worsened by the occasional minor detonation from whichever of its ammo bins hadn’t already fully gone up. A light ‘Mech was slumped on the firing step behind it, its figure unidentifiable amidst the fires that raged over its own surface. The false SLDF had paid a hefty price to take out Bellaro’s BattleAxe; but they’d still paid it—and a much heavier attack wave had caught the locals in the open as they’d been trying to run down the last remaining scout.

“It’s about time you showed up,” the self-proclaimed Colonel “Wendigo” Dohman criticized. “I was starting to think the Star League was going to leave us to our own devices.”

“We’d have been here sooner,” Prodigal’s tones were only slightly warmer than Frigid’s ever-blowing winds. “But you asked us to stay out of it. We’d have been glad to coordinate, you know that. Now we’re all playing catch-up.”

“What’s done is done,” Wendigo agreed, after a fashion. “Do what you came here to do; with my blessing. If it saves us, great. If it doesn’t, I’m sure we’ll find some way to curse you. And if you’ve been lying, I’ll drag you to hell along with me.”

“If we were lying, we’d have been here at the first, with or without your permission,” Syntyche replied. “But we didn’t spend two months freezing our fingers off just to watch you all die. I can’t imagine these fakes are zealots, if Port Afternoon’s too tough a nut to crack I’m sure they’ll run. And with luck, our reinforcements will be closer than theirs. Just remember, Colonel: we need captives if we’re going to convince the SLDF that something’s going on out here.”

“You can have the meat.” Wendigo agreed, “I want the metal. Small price to pay for getting you your intel, Lieutenant.”

“Let’s win this fight first,” Syntyche countered. “We can bargain over beer.”

Dragon’s Teeth 3-2

The microsecond flash of Prodigal’s large laser was nearly lost to the glare Frigid’s snow. With his cockpit automatically filtering out the worst of the reflected ultraviolet light, Grandpa’s computer barely even needed to auto-tint to block the laser as well.

Not expecting an attack, the enemy light ‘Mech reeled as Prodigal blew a hole through its arm armor so large that nothing in any of the lance’s arsenal would fail to penetrate. Grandpa dropped his crosshairs and fired as well, but his autocannon slug missed wide. The little light ‘Mech was nearly as slender as an Ostscout. It would be a difficult target at all but the shortest of ranges.

Startled by the unexpected attack, the enemy Mechwarrior kicked their ‘Mech into reverse and backed into a copse of trees where they probably hoped they’d avoid further notice. It might have even worked, he mused to himself, as a pair of big medium ‘Mechs crested the ridgeline behind it. They looked similar to the ‘Mechs they’d faced on XR7715: Each brandished a heavy autocannon in one arm and missile racks over each shoulder. If they were keeping with the trends, each was probably packing Infernos—but at the same time, on a world as bitter cold as Frigid, just blasting or even kicking apart all the local shelters would probably be sufficient to effectively wipe out the frontier colony.

“I really wouldn’t say ‘no’ to a pulse laser or two to help handle the fast-movers,” Prodigal lamented.

“I’d settle for some jump jets, or a bigger autocannon,” Ironhead replied jovially—only to switch to pure business a moment later. “I’ve got eyes on the Colonel. Looks like he’s engaging an enemy—there’s no mistaking that, that’s a damned BattleMaster! … Just past the south ridge. They’re just trading blows for now; but I’d bet half my next paystub that BattleMaster’s going to eat that ugly FrankenMech alive.”
